Tranquillity and beauty in Bergerac region
A lovely 2 week stay in this stunning part of mid-southern France! 30 mins drive from Bergerac Airport with 1 hour flight time via London City (which we had to use for a brief return to the UK mid stay); 6 hours drive from Paris; 2 hours drive to Bordeaux or 8 to Calais for a UK tunnel crossing. Gite came fully equipped with all we needed as a multi generational family of 6. Village of Sainte-Alvère is 10 mins walk - 5 if you are fit! There you will find a bar/tabac, Pharmacy, 2 boulangeries, a post office a decent size general store plus 2 very good restaurants. We tried/used all of these amenities throughout the stay and highly recommend all for their purpose! 20 mins drive to the market town of Le Bugue with 3 major supermarkets, many bars, restaurants, banks, tabac's, Post Office etc so all you need if not in the local village - even 'Duck Gym' which considering it is located in a rural area was very well equipped and well priced at €20 per week to use without restriction. We loved the gite, the area & the region - Brandan was helpful and on hand as our host. Thoroughly recommend this accommodation. 6 acres of garden space so plenty of space to kick a rugby / football around, play badminton, petanque or anything you wish as it affords personal space for all too. Pool decent size and kept clean twice a day by the hosts. One warning, it is rural, and as an old mill it is surrounded by streams (some are clogged so lots of night time 'midgy' activity so bring mozzy spray!
